AKOUSMATA 7: Concert featuring live electronics and visuals by students of the Faculty of Music & Audiovisual Arts
Date and Time: 10/05/2026 (20:00)
Location: Ionian Academy

AKOUSMATA is the series of events presented annually by the Electroacoustic Music Research and Applications Laboratory [EPHMEE] in collaboration with the Performing Arts Environments Laboratory [PEARL] at the Audiovisual Arts Festival of the Department of Audio and Visual Arts, Ionian University. The program features works with live electronics and visuals created by students of the Faculty of Music & Audiovisual Arts.

Despoina-Tsampika Souflia - Galaxy (07:00)
Multimedia / Live Visuals

"Galaxy" is an audiovisual composition that emerges from the fusion of sound works by Despoina-Tsampika Souflia and Danai Paipeti, originally developed for the "Sound Art" course. The visual component was created by Despoina-Tsampika Souflia using TouchDesigner, focusing on the real-time interaction between image and sound, transforming the musical pieces into a unified multimedia experience.

Evanthia Doudopoulou - Pyrotechnima
Live Electronics

Noise can be beautiful; in the blistering atmosphere of high sound pressure level, I attempt to imbue the present moment with sheer sensation.

Dealing in noise is dealing in fire. Like a firework, this work is explosive, loud, big and asphyxiating, but also colorful, bright, and mesmerizing. Its large duration is the result of my need to immerse in its textures. The audience is invited to feel and meditate on timbre, shrillness, and the duration of the moment.

The work is performed live, with a bass guitar and digital signal processing..

Thanos Tsavouselis - If I Could Say (06:00-07:00)
Live Electronics
Performance: Ermioni Mastrokalou

The piece is a live electroacoustic composition lasting 6–7 minutes, based on the experience of solipsism as a lived condition rather than a philosophical stance. The performer is positioned (as the only visible element) within a system that reacts and evolves in real time, where it is not always clear whether the sonic developments arise from their own actions or from autonomous processes within the system. The electronic elements are generated and processed live. The voice is recorded in real time and reactivated fragmentarily, in a non-linear manner, creating the sense of a consciousness returning to itself without a stable point of reference. The spoken text functions as an internal monologue, raising questions about intention, control, and the origin of action. The structure of the piece unfolds as a continuous flow of states, without clear divisions or narrative resolution. Toward the end, the expectation of an answer is abandoned, and the piece concludes with a gradual fading of sound, emphasizing the idea of continuation without confirmation.
